Badgers and their setts are protected under the Protection of Badgers Act (1992). Local Planning Authorities often require badger surveys and mitigation plans prior to granting planning permission and from time to time badgers can cause damage to property through undermining building foundations and digging up gardens.

Our services range from initial field surveys to identify the presence of badgers and their setts through to impact assessments, preparation and implementation of mitigation proposals, obtaining the necessary licences and undertaking sett closures and where necessary creation of artificial setts.

Our Checklist of Services which complies with national best practice standards set out by Natural England includes:
  • Desk study and data searches for historical biological records pertinent to the target site
  • Site assessment surveys to establish presence/absence of badgers and assess potential impact of the proposed scheme on badgers
  • Where necessary follow up detailed surveys to map signs of badger activity sett locations and territory mapping
  • Prepare reports in support of planning applications
  • Design and implementation of mitigation measures to minimise impact on badgers during construction to include creation of new setts
  • Prepare licence applications and obtain licences to permit disturbance and/or sett closures
  • Provision, installation and monitoring of badger gates
  • Supervise licensed closure of existing setts
  • Population monitoring to discharge planning and/or licensing conditions
